Webb22 maj 2013 · A life of faith pleases God. We should learn three things from these verses: 1. Our number one aim in life should be to please God. If you love someone, you aim to please him or her. The foremost commandment is that we should love God with all of our heart, soul, mind, and strength ( Mark 12:30 ).
